随着数字化转型的不断深入,低代码平台因其高效性和便捷性,成为了许多企业的首选。低代码平台允许用户通过拖放和配置的方式来构建应用程序,大大降低了开发门槛,提高了开发效率。然而,为了确保应用程序的性能和用户体验,性能优化成为了低代码平台开发中的一个关键环节。本文将揭秘低代码平台的性能优化秘籍,帮助您解锁业务增长新动力。
一、了解低代码平台
1.1 低代码平台的定义
低代码平台(Low-Code Platform)是一种提供可视化的应用程序开发环境,通过拖放组件、配置参数等方式,让非专业开发者也能快速构建应用程序。
1.2 低代码平台的优势
- 降低开发成本:缩短开发周期,降低人力成本。
- 提高开发效率:可视化开发,降低学习曲线。
- 适应性强:快速适应业务变化,满足个性化需求。
二、低代码平台性能优化的重要性
2.1 性能对用户体验的影响
应用程序的性能直接影响用户体验,包括响应速度、加载速度、稳定性等方面。
2.2 性能对业务增长的影响
良好的性能可以提升用户满意度,降低用户流失率,从而推动业务增长。
三、低代码平台性能优化秘籍
3.1 代码优化
- 优化数据结构:选择合适的数据结构,提高数据存储和查询效率。
- 减少数据传输:尽量减少前端和后端的数据传输,提高响应速度。
- 代码复用:合理复用代码,降低代码冗余,提高开发效率。
3.2 数据库优化
- 选择合适的数据库:根据业务需求选择合适的数据库,如MySQL、MongoDB等。
- 索引优化:合理设计索引,提高查询效率。
- 数据缓存:使用缓存技术,减少数据库访问次数,提高响应速度。
3.3 前端优化
- 减少HTTP请求:合并CSS、JavaScript文件,减少HTTP请求次数。
- 优化图片资源:使用压缩技术,减小图片文件大小。
- 使用CDN:利用CDN加速内容分发,提高加载速度。
3.4 网络优化
- 使用负载均衡:分散访问压力,提高系统可用性。
- 优化网络协议:使用HTTP/2等新协议,提高传输效率。
四、案例分析
以下是一个使用低代码平台构建的电商平台性能优化的案例:
- 代码优化:将商品信息、订单信息等常用数据结构进行优化,提高数据访问效率。
- 数据库优化:采用MySQL数据库,并为常用字段添加索引,提高查询效率。
- 前端优化:将静态资源进行合并,使用CDN加速内容分发。
- 网络优化:使用负载均衡技术,分散访问压力。
通过以上优化措施,该电商平台的性能得到了显著提升,用户体验得到改善,从而推动了业务增长。
五、总结
低代码平台为应用程序开发提供了高效便捷的解决方案,但性能优化是确保应用程序稳定性和用户体验的关键。通过深入了解低代码平台的性能优化秘籍,我们可以更好地发挥低代码平台的优势,为业务增长注入新动力。